如何正确设置VPN地址,网络工程师的实用指南

hk258369 2026-02-02 VPN加速器 2 0

在当今高度互联的数字环境中,虚拟私人网络(VPN)已成为企业和个人用户保障网络安全、访问受限资源和保护隐私的重要工具,无论是远程办公、跨境访问企业内网,还是在公共Wi-Fi环境下保护数据传输,合理配置和使用VPN都至关重要,本文将由一位资深网络工程师的角度出发,详细介绍如何正确设置VPN地址,确保连接稳定、安全且符合最佳实践。

明确“设置VPN地址”这一操作的实际含义,它通常指的是为客户端或服务器端配置用于建立加密隧道的IP地址,包括本地客户端的虚拟IP(如10.8.0.2)、服务器端的公网IP或域名,以及用于路由分发的子网掩码等参数,这些地址是建立安全通信链路的基础,一旦配置错误,可能导致连接失败或安全漏洞。

第一步:确定VPN类型与协议
常见的VPN协议包括OpenVPN、IPsec、WireGuard和L2TP/IPsec,每种协议对地址配置的要求略有不同,OpenVPN通常使用TAP接口分配虚拟IP,而IPsec则依赖于预共享密钥或证书进行身份验证,选择合适的协议后,需根据其文档规范配置地址段,在OpenVPN中,服务器配置文件(server.conf)中应指定server 10.8.0.0 255.255.255.0,这定义了客户端将被分配的私有IP范围(如10.8.0.1-254)。

第二步:配置服务器端地址
假设你搭建的是OpenVPN服务器,你需要在服务器配置文件中设置如下关键项:

  • local <公网IP>:服务器监听的公网IP地址;
  • dev tun:使用隧道设备;
  • server 10.8.0.0 255.255.255.0:分配给客户端的地址池;
  • push "route 192.168.1.0 255.255.255.0":推送内部网段路由,使客户端能访问局域网资源。

第三步:客户端配置
客户端需配置一个指向服务器的地址(即服务器公网IP或绑定的域名),并确保防火墙允许UDP 1194(OpenVPN默认端口)或TCP 443(常用于绕过防火墙),若使用图形化客户端(如OpenVPN Connect),只需导入配置文件(.ovpn),系统会自动处理IP地址分配。

第四步:测试与排错
完成配置后,通过命令行执行ping 10.8.0.1(服务器地址)或ipconfig(Windows)/ifconfig(Linux)确认客户端是否获取到正确的虚拟IP,若无法连接,请检查:

  • 防火墙规则是否开放相应端口;
  • 路由表是否正确(可用route -n查看);
  • DNS解析是否正常(尤其当使用域名而非IP时);
  • 日志文件(如/var/log/openvpn.log)中的错误信息。

最后提醒:安全第一!避免使用默认地址段(如10.0.0.0/8),建议采用非标准私有地址(如172.16.0.0/16),并定期更新证书与密钥,启用双重认证(2FA)可显著提升安全性。

正确设置VPN地址不仅是技术操作,更是网络架构设计的一部分,遵循上述步骤,结合实际环境调整参数,你就能构建一个既高效又安全的远程访问通道,细节决定成败——一个小小的IP冲突,可能就导致整个站点瘫痪。

如何正确设置VPN地址,网络工程师的实用指南